Significance of common acute lymphoblastic leukemia antigen (cALLA) positive cells in bone marrow of children off therapy in complete remission
Bone marrows from 21 children with acute lymphoblastic leukemia in complete remission (CR) and off therapy for 14 months to 10 years were examined by flow cytometry with a panel of monoclonal antibodies.
